The grant program from the Women's Fund of the Oshkosh Area Community Foundation focuses on advancing the status of women of all ages in Winnebago County, Wisconsin. It aims to create measurable social change through grantmaking and fund development in key areas: education, economic self-sufficiency, health and well-being, and safety from abuse and crime. The program supports causes of interest to women, fosters a sense of empowerment and philanthropy among women, and raises community awareness of women's issues. Specific goals include preventing violence and abuse, promoting economic self-sufficiency and financial literacy, enhancing women's health and well-being, and providing education for women, girls, and the community. Grants offered range from $5,000 to $25,000.
